1️⃣ Purpose-Driven Career Evolution
Brian emphasises the importance of aligning your career with your personal values and purpose. By doing so, you can navigate transitions and unexpected changes with greater ease, knowing that your career is grounded in what truly matters to you.
2️⃣ Embracing the "Portfolio Life"
Rather than following a traditional, linear career path, Brian advocates for building a portfolio life. This involves continuously learning, exploring different roles, and taking on diverse projects. It helps individuals stay flexible, adaptable, and resilient in the face of change.
3️⃣ Personal Agency Fuels Success
Personal agency is about having the clarity and confidence to make intentional career decisions. Brian stresses that knowing what you enjoy, what you’re good at, and where you want to go allows you to say yes to the right opportunities and no to those that don’t align with your long-term goals.
4️⃣ Navigating Career Pivots with Readiness
Pivoting in your career doesn’t mean jumping into something completely unprepared. Brian suggests being "half-ready" to try something new, where you might not have full expertise but are open to learning and adapting as you go. This mindset allows you to navigate uncertainty with more confidence.
5️⃣ Well-being is Personal
Brian highlights the importance of focusing on mental health and well-being, especially in the workplace. He encourages leaders to recognise that well-being is individual and that organisations need to move beyond generic initiatives (like team-building events) to create personalised support that truly meets employees' needs.
